Subject: Thursday DR Drill — Export Memory

New folks, heads up: Thursday we drill the Tablewright spreadsheet export path. Known issue — exports over 200k rows balloon heap usage and can OOM the worker. During the drill we'll kill the primary exporter and fail over to the streaming fallback. Your job: watch memory graphs and log anything above 6GB. To open the drill vault containing failover credentials, enter the recovery passphrase below.

Thanks, Odran

strongbox words: oliael-gilax-lamael

# Service Accounts: String Extraction

The `extract-i18n` script pulls translatable strings from all Bramblewick repos and pushes them to the Glossa service. It runs under the `i18n-extractor` service account. Do not run it under your personal account; Glossa rate-limits individual users aggressively. The account has write access to the staging catalog only. Set the token in your shell before invoking the script. The current staging token is below.

API key for kahap-kafog: zpat15_6qzxZ7YR8aDwjmp

## Support

The replica-lag alarm for the Quillbase reporting cluster fires when lag on any read replica exceeds 90 seconds for three consecutive checks. Before escalating, confirm whether a bulk import or schema migration is in progress, since these routinely push lag past the threshold and resolve on their own within ten minutes. If lag persists beyond that window, or if the primary shows elevated write latency at the same time, open a ticket and notify the data platform rotation at the address below.

escalation mailbox, bagef-bagag: oliax.drumir.jorath@crelvolabs.test

## Deployment: Timezone Handling in Report Exports

Tarnmill's export service renders all scheduled reports in the workspace's configured timezone, falling back to UTC when none is set. Daylight-saving transitions are resolved at render time, not schedule time, which is why the Fennick team saw duplicate 02:00 rows last spring. Before the weekly sync, confirm the staging environment matches production. The active configuration is as follows.

config for tagaf-bawif:
[norok]
host = norok.ordinworks.local
user = norok_svc
database = norok_prod